通用几何约束求解引擎关键技术研究

摘    要:依据二、三维几何约束系统内在相同的约束满足机理 ,借鉴多体系统分析的欧拉参数表达方法 ,提出了简洁、统一的约束分量表达方法 ;采用有向图表达并管理几何约束系统 ,将成功于二维变量几何的稀疏代数结构分解引入三维几何约束的分解规划 ,为实现二、三维几何约束系统的统一建模 ,奠定了理论算法基础

关 键 词:几何约束  装配  参数化设计  机构分析

An approach of a general geometry constraint engine:constraint broadcasting automation

Abstract:Referred to the Euler parameters in multibody system, firstly it is presented that the general constraint relation can be represented laconically as a group of constraint components.Secondly based on a directed graph representation of geometry constraints. system, the decomposition technology of sparse algebraic structure, succeeded in 2D variational geometry , is introduced into decomposition planing of 3D geometry constraints. All these establish the algorithms of unified and a general geometry constraint engine.
Keywords:geometry constraint  assembly  parametric design  mechanism analysis
